## Who to ping: slow autocomplete index

If the Birchline autocomplete index is lagging (suggestions taking >400ms, or stale entries showing up), it's almost always the nightly rebuild falling behind. Don't restart the indexer yourself — that makes the backlog worse. The owning team is Typeahead Guild; Priya runs point this quarter and usually replies fast during the eng sync window. For anything index-related, drop a note to the guild inbox below.

billing contact of bawep-fawif = fenath_zorael@nelvrocorp.corp

It wakes at 01:15 local time, enumerates pending partitions, and dispatches backfill jobs in priority order. If a run fails, it retries twice before paging the on-call; do not manually requeue partitions while a retry window is open, as this causes duplicate writes. Logs land in the standard aggregator under the nightscale namespace. Before troubleshooting anything, confirm the service is running with the expected settings. The current configuration values are shown below.

deployment values, hadug-tagag:
[ruswyn]
port = 9300
team = sildor
host = ruswyn.paliqtech.internal
region = east-2
access_code = ac_dccf87
timeout_ms = 5000

TICKET: Sort instability in Tallysmith report builder

Customers on the Northgate cluster are seeing report rows shuffle between runs — looks like the stable-sort flag drifted from the baseline after last month's hotfix. The other clusters still match the repo, so this is isolated.

If paged, don't hand-edit the pod; re-apply from the baseline and confirm sort determinism with the smoke report. Current drifted values on Northgate are below.

deployment values, bahop-tahog:
[kasvan]
port = 11211
team = kasdor
host = kasvan.orvexforge.example
region = lower-3
access_code = ac_76e68d
timeout_ms = 2000

## Artifact Signing — SDK Parity Notes (Weekly Sync)

Kestrel SDK for Android reached parity with the Swift client this sprint: offline queueing, batched telemetry, and retry semantics now match. Both SDKs ship as signed artifacts from the same pipeline. Remaining gap: background sync throttling, targeted next sprint. Verify both release bundles before tagging. Both artifacts validate against the shared signing key below.

signing key of kawig-fafog = bky19_6Fypv1qws7J8qJtaYjX